Output 51ccf6bf1f42c43a5d957628dfcc96346ff4ed9276a7d95b3cd577f6d1ff6f5b:1

value
69765150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e2865292457a5e6e06ccb81c3ed55283184db6 OP_EQUAL
address
33QsTD41G5YHuF2V15VeeAh5NgnQvvGX8B
transaction
51ccf6bf1f42c43a5d957628dfcc96346ff4ed9276a7d95b3cd577f6d1ff6f5b
spent
true